Fix #117760: Regression: Ctrl+Z causes Losing Audio Sound
Cused by 29aaa2922d
This change is more of a work-around, since there should be no such
tagging required. This change brings the behavior closer to what it
was before the offending commit, and solve an immediate user-level
regression.
Pull Request: https://projects.blender.org/blender/blender/pulls/117834
